Why You Need a Wet Bench Manufacturer with In-House Expertise

As semiconductor manufacturing becomes more complex, there is an increasing demand for custom solutions to special applications. Standard systems often can’t take into account the combination of multiple steps required to produce an etched silicon wafer. Instead they end up creating inefficiencies with poor quality output. Custom solutions can consider each separate requirement and can assemble a production line in which each step is optimized for peak performance. Wet bench manufacturers best situated to satisfy the need for customization are those with in house expertise and those that manufacture the bulk of their equipment themselves.

In House Expertise Leads to Optimized Custom Designs

When a company has extensive experience as a wet bench manufacturer, it can evaluate special application requirements, identify key features that will be needed and use its expertise to design the corresponding equipment. The etching and cleaning processes to be used, the concentrations of chemicals, the timing of steps and the use of automation all impact the design of individual elements and of the complete production line. Companies that have designed many such systems will immediately know what design parameters are appropriate and proceed to the details of the customization.

A company has typically acquired its in house expertise by designing many different systems and gaining experience with the features included in each one. The design experience and data gained from testing and from customer feedback allow the company to design an optimized system without going through a trial and error phase. The result is a design based on real wet process results and one that can be built and put into operation without extensive corrections and modifications.

How do you choose the right wet bench manufacturer and station to ensure that all your process requirements are met? There are a few areas that you need to consider:

Confirm the Wet Bench Station That Directly Meets Your Needs

A wet bench needs to address all your requirements.

  • Do you need full automation, semi automation or manual control? Fully automated stations use robotics for all the process steps and are typically used to optimize through put on well developed process. Semi automated stations use robotics for some process steps with some operator interaction. Manual wet bench stations are least expensive option and are often used when developing a new process that requires a manual interaction and does not use any robotics for automation.
  • The use of compatible materials is important. You need to consider what kind of processes engineers will use the wet bench for, and confirm the kind of fire-resistant plastics that must be used.
  • Consider the types of chemicals that will be used in the wet bench. Will corrosive chemical solvents be used? If solvents such as Acetone, NMP or Photo Resist Striping will be used a stainless steel solvent station will be need that uses corrosion-resistant material and provides fire suppression features.
  • The wet bench manufacturer should supply equipment that is in compliance with all fire safety and electrical safety codes.

If it’s difficult to find a ready-designed wet bench unit that needs all these needs, you should consider contacting the manufacturer for a custom solution.
